This is the main room of a
900 sq. ft. residential finished basement. The photo at left shows the
condition of the concrete at
the outset. The photo at right shows the floor after first cleaning, then
grinding to shave off fibers used in the concrete
mix, ngraving out indelible chemical stains caused by the carpenters and
painters, and finally scoring decorative cuts to
balance the existing control joints. After the surface prep was done, the floor
was stained using Artcrete's "Onyx" acid
stain. The first two photos below show the relatively flat finish of the
floor after sealing with Decosup's solvent-based acrylic sealer.
The last two photos show the added luster and gloss from several coats of Spartan's On 'n On floor finish.
